Drive Character

This drive is heavily highway-focused, with about 74% of your time spent on major thoroughfares. You will spend the bulk of your journey, specifically 16.2 miles, cruising along the Southern State Parkway. After that primary stretch, the character of the road shifts as you transition onto Farmingdale Road and Little East Neck Road North to reach your destination. Because it relies so heavily on parkway travel, you should anticipate a consistent pace rather than technical winding roads. It is a straightforward, functional route that prioritizes getting you from North Valley Stream to Babylon without unnecessary detours.
